Improved “cure on demand” of aromatic bismaleimide with thiol triggered by retro-Diels-Alder reaction

Vincent Froidevaux, Mélanie Decostanzi, Abdelatif Manseri, Sylvain Caillol, Bernard Boutevin, Rémi Auvergne

Frontiers of Chemical Science and Engineering 2021, Volume 15, Issue 2,   Pages 330-339 doi: 10.1007/s11705-020-1929-6

Abstract: This study focuses on the synthesis of new liquid aromatic bismaleimide monomers in order to improve self-curing on demand (SCOD) systems previously based on aliphatic bismaleimides. These SCOD systems are based on Diels-Alder (DA)/retro-DA reactions. The syntheses of new different aromatic bismaleimides with ester and amide bonds are presented. These maleimides have been protected using DA reaction and characterized by H NMR analysis to determine protection rate and diastereomer ratios. The retro-DA reactions of both aromatic and aliphatic DA adducts in presence of thiol molecules were studied. Kinetic analysis was monitored by H NMR and compared to model study. Finally, both aromatic and aliphatic bismaleimides-based polymers were synthesized with 2-mercaptoethyl ether and thermal properties of polymers were compared. The glass transition temperature values ranged from –20 °C to 14 °C and very good thermal stabilities were observed (up to 300 °C).

Thinking about Future Plant Medicine Engineering

Gao Jinji

Strategic Study of CAE 2003, Volume 5, Issue 12,   Pages 30-35

Abstract:

According to the dissipative structure theory, human has much in common with man-made machine, and there is much in resemblance between disease healing of human and fault overcoming of machine. Under the light of the systemics, by introducing the methodology of medical science into the field of machine fault diagnosis, prediction and prevention, it is possible to build a new theory of PME (Plant Medicine Engineering) to prevent and eliminate faults of machine by engineering means. Some common issues, such as the forming of diseases and faults, how to diagnose those diseases and faults, the deep rule concerning the causes and mechanisms of faults and diseases, comparison between curing and self-healing, and between the dealing of symptoms and that of initial causes, etc. , were discussed in this paper. A novel “crystal box approach” of PME, which is based on the piths of both “black-box approach” of traditional Chinese medical theory and uwhite-box approach^ of modern west medical science, was put forth. Lastly, from the view point df PME, some pitfalls in current studies about fault diagnosis are discussed.

Behavioral methods for the functional assessment of hair cells in zebrafish

Qin Yang, Peng Sun, Shi Chen, Hongzhe Li, Fangyi Chen

Frontiers of Medicine 2017, Volume 11, Issue 2,   Pages 178-190 doi: 10.1007/s11684-017-0507-x

Abstract:

Zebrafish is an emerging animal model for studies on auditory system. This model presents high comparability with humans, good accessibility to the hearing organ, and high throughput capacity. To better utilize this animal model, methodologies need to be used to quantify the hearing function of the zebrafish. Zebrafish displays a series of innate and robust behavior related to its auditory function. Here, we reviewed the advantage of using zebrafish in auditory research and then introduced three behavioral tests, as follows: the startle response, the vestibular-ocular reflex, and rheotaxis. These tests are discussed in terms of their physiological characteristics, up-to-date technical development, and apparatus description. Test limitation and areas to improve are also introduced. Finally, we revealed the feasibility of these applications in zebrafish behavioral assessment and their potential in the high-throughput screening on hearing-related genes and drugs.
